Accurate Corrections:

Corrections are just simply methods for modifying undesirable behav-iors to acceptable behaviors. They may come in several forms depending upon the situation that you are facing. The important thing to remember when correcting a wrong behavior is to be quick to respond, assertive and clear with your voice, signals or leash so that the puppy immediately gets the message. Don't talk to him in phrases when trying to modify a behavior. This only adds to his confusion. Keep your words to one syllable commands. In puppy or dog training, the timing of correction and praise is everything. Even seconds in hesitation gives your pup the opportunity to become distracted or creative.

Through accurate corrections and repeti-tion your puppy will actually start to believe that you know what he's thinking before he does the behavior. When this happens, your pup will begin to think out his actions before doing them, appearing to us as knowing right from wrong. That's when you see true behavior changes.
